Rock Climbing Level 1 Beginner Course

Duration: 1 day or 2 days option (Guests to arrange overnight accommodation)
Location:
Saku, Nagano (see details here)
Experience: Beginner Level to Intermediate Level
An easily accessible and growing in popularity for groups from Tokyo, the Saku crag is only a 5 minute approach, offers forgiving climbs for beginners with a wide variety of grades up to 5.13 to challenge the experts.
It’s a great beginner spot to feel comfortable with little exposure along with a great chance of progression with routes gradually increasing from 5.9 up to 5.11 within a small area – so everyone of every experience can find a challenge!

Language:Japanese, Chinese & English (Chinese on request)
Requirements:
Good level of fitness, some climbing experience ideally.
Gear: Approach shoes, climbing shoes, helmet, climbing harness, self arrest belay device – Also available for rent
Grading: Beginner Level to Intermediate Level (US 5.8-5.10, FR 5-6b)

Rock Climbing Level 2 Intermediate Course

Duration: 2 days / 1 night (Mountain Lodge Accomodation or Camping)
Location:
Ogawayama ranges 小川山 up to 2,400m+, Nagano (see details here)
Experience: Beginner Level to Intermediate Level / Advanced available
What is known as one of the two top climbing mecca’s of Japan with countless routes. Boasting great bouldering, sport climbing, trad climbing and some lovely multi-pitch and alpine style routes on Japan’s hard granite.
Suitable for anyone, whether you are a beginner, from indoors to outdoors or experienced and wanting to progress further and have guidance of experienced instructors. Join as a group, or schedule private guiding we will take you to some of the best classic routes and mix styles from slab, crack through to overhangs.

Language:Japanese, Chinese & English (Chinese on request)
Requirements:
Good level of fitness, some climbing experience.
Gear: Approach shoes, climbing shoes, helmet, headlamp, harness – Also available for rent
Grading: Beginner Level to Intermediate Level (US 5.8-5.10, FR 5-6b)

MOUNTAIN INSURANCE POLICY –

Included in tour & training is our backcountry insurance for any incidents or evacuation covering up to ¥5m. However it is our policy that each participant has a valid personal insurance which covers ‘extreme activities’ including backcountry & mountain climbing. We recommend :
YAMIFIKU – Offers 1-4day short period coverage (¥600-4000) www.yamakifu.or.jp
MONTBELL – Offers 1 yr extended coverage (¥8,000+) hoken.montbell.jp
